相关疑难解决方法(0)

Servlet 3.0 API的Maven依赖?

如何告诉Maven 2加载Servlet 3.0 API?

我试过了:

<dependency>
    <groupId>javax.servlet</groupId>
    <artifactId>servlet-api</artifactId>
    <version>3.0</version>
    <scope>provided</scope>
</dependency>
Run Code Online (Sandbox Code Playgroud)

我使用http://repository.jboss.com/maven2/但是哪个存储库是正确的?

附录:

它适用于整个Java EE 6 API的依赖项和以下设置:

<repository>
    <id>java.net</id>
    <url>http://download.java.net/maven/2</url>
</repository>

<dependency>
    <groupId>javax</groupId>
    <artifactId>javaee-api</artifactId>
    <version>6.0</version>
    <scope>provided</scope>
</dependency>
Run Code Online (Sandbox Code Playgroud)

我更愿意只将Servlet API添加为依赖项,但"Brabster"可能是正确的,Java EE 6配置文件已替换了单独的依赖项.是否有来源证实了这一假设?

java maven-2 servlets java-ee

227
推荐指数
7
解决办法
25万
查看次数

Jar文件无法在tomcat webapps中加载

这是我尝试将maven项目部署到tomcat时 遇到的 错误mvn tomcat7:deploy错误: INFO:validateJarFile(D:\ Softwares\tomcat\apache-tomcat-7.0.50\webapps\myWebApp_ 1\WEB-INF\lib\javax.servlet-api-3.0.1.jar) - jar未加载.请参阅Servlet规范3. 0,第10.7.2节.违规类:javax/servlet/Servlet.class

但是WEB-INF\lib中的javax.servlet-api-3.0.1.jar谢谢

java jar maven-3 tomcat7

24
推荐指数
1
解决办法
7万
查看次数

标签 统计

java ×2

jar ×1

java-ee ×1

maven-2 ×1

maven-3 ×1

servlets ×1

tomcat7 ×1